Camera Obscura closing for winter
It's the last chance to enjoy one of the Island's best-kept curiosities today.
The Great Union Camera Obscura on Douglas Head is open from 11am until 4pm this afternoon, before it closes down for the winter.
The century old tourist attraction uses a complex system of mirrors to project video-like images onto a screen without any mechanical or electronic components.
Admission is free for accompanied children.
